Up for auction is my 1970 Dodge Charger 500. I have had this car for the past 12 years and have enjoyed every minute of it. I am hoping to find someone that has an interest in getting her back to her original condition and enjoying her as much as I have. The Charger has a big block 383 engine with a 4-speed manual transmission. It has the correct pistol Grip Hurst shifter. I replaced the exhaust manifolds in 2004 with TTI headers. The transmission was rebuilt in 2002.  With that said. when decelerating in second gear. the shifter will pop out of gear at the very end of deceleration. This hasn't been a problem for me all the years I have owned it. seeing as I just pop it into neutral before that happens. The clutch was replaced within the last year. and the radiator was recored. The Charger runs and drives well for a 44 year-old car. All gauges work. save for the tachometer (does have Tic Tac Toc) which stopped working about a year ago. Also. the clock has never worked. The fuel gauge shows full at about 1/2 tank- 3/4 tank. All lights work. Headlight motors work perfectly. I believe the socket and or bulb of the driver's side rear quarter panel light needs to be fixed. There are rust/rot issues. most notably is the rot/rust appearing on the back of the car on the passenger's side. There is also rust developing around the back window and along the bottom on both sides. The trunk has some rust. as well. There is rust bubbling up along the sail panels and there is some touch-up paint here and there. I believe it has 3:55 gears in the back. eBay requires me to fill in the odometer numbers; the Charger reads 26. 35. but I am sure it has rolled over once. if not twice. There is no build sheet or fender tag. This car is a great daily driver; I drive it every few days except for the winter. It runs well and I always get thumbs up wherever I go.
